Taiwan hit by magnitude 7.4 earthquake
A magnitude 7.4 earthquake has killed at least 9 people and injured at least 700 in Taiwan.
Tingting Liu, Chief Foreign Affairs and Military Correspondent at Taiwan's TVBS News, spoke to Newshour's Paul Henley from in front of a collapsed building in Hualien, the epicentre of Taiwan's strongest quake in 25 years.
